Technical Specifications
|
Tender Specification |
OEM Technical Detail |
|
Material Grade |
Heavy-duty Forged Brass with High-Micron Chemical Resistant Epoxy Coating |
|
Configuration |
45° Discharge Nozzle with 90° Internal Elbow Panel Mount |
|
Mounting Interface |
Threaded Panel Shank with anti-rotation lock nut |
|
Interface Threading |
G 1/2" (15mm) Male Threaded Inlet |
|
ISO Compliance Code |
Manufactured under ISO 9001:2015 Quality Management Systems |
|
HS Code |
8481.80.90 (Taps, cocks, and valves for laboratory distribution) |
